Premia Properties reports €14.6M profits in 2021

The REIC recorded a strategic entry in the serviced residential sector with the acquisition of a property in Piraeus.

Premia Properties, during FY 2021 significantly expanded its investment portfolio, extending its activity in new sectors of the real estate market while simultaneously enhancing its capital structure via the successful, third in a row, share capital increase.

The REIC's real estate portfolio was expanded with the addition of ten (10) new properties as well as the signing of preliminary agreements for the acquisition of additional four (4) properties within 2021.

Strategic entry in the serviced residential sector with the acquisition of a property in Piraeus. 

The Group’s investment property value amounted to €146.8million versus €65.9million on 31.12.2020. Furthermore, advance payments amounting to €12.9million were paid during the signing of the above-mentioned preliminary agreements.  

Healthy financial structure with a significant increase in the Group’s equity which stood at €126.3million and net debt of €73.7million.  

Consolidated profits from continuing operations amounted to €14.6million compared to €2.4million in 2020, as a result of the subsidiaries’ contribution in profit as well as, the effect from the adjustment of deferred taxation due to the transformation of the Company to a REIC.
